Modernization Engineer Lead

About the role

We’re searching for a Modernization Engineer Lead to lead the re-design of our in-house applications. Working closely with the Principal Architect and providing mentorship to our developers, this role will be the main driver of continuous improvements to define and enforce standards across the team.

About Bestway

Bestway Group is a diversified multinational family owned business with annualised turnover in excess of £4.5 billion.  Starting off as a chain of retail convenience stores, the Group has grown to become a diversified multinational business with interests across the wholesale, pharmacy, real estate, cement and banking sectors.  The Group is also the largest overseas investor in Pakistan. 

Owned by the Pervez, Choudrey and Sheikh families, Bestway Group was founded in 1976 by Sir Anwar Pervez OBE H Pk, who remains Chairman.  Serving over 12 million customers and employing over 28,000 individuals, the Group supports and serves communities through its operations across the UK, Pakistan and the Middle East

Responsibilities:

  • Engineering Standards: Define and enforce Bestway's Java and Node.js coding standards across the team — with a specific focus on robust exception handling, ninary stream handling, structured logging via Application Insights, and adherence to security-first development practices.
  • Cloud-Native Readiness: Ensure all application logic is optimised for containerisation from the ground up. This includes implementing proper Health Check endpoints, secure Secret Management via Azure Key Vault, correct port mapping for Container Apps, and stateless design principles compatible with Azure Container Apps (ACA).
  • Technical Mentorship: Provide direct, hands-on mentorship to junior and mid-level developers — identifying technical debt at the codebase level, running structured code reviews, and building a culture of engineering excellence that prevents recurring quality issues such as corrupted or misconfigured deployments.
  • Architectural Liaison: Work closely with the Principal Architect to translate High-Level Designs (HLDs) into production-ready implementation plans — ensuring the development team understands not just what to build, but why the architectural decisions were made, and what constraints must be respected.
  • Quality Assurance: Champion a strong automated testing culture — unit tests, integration tests, and contract tests — to prevent regression and ensure deployments are verifiably stable before reaching production.

The Ideal Candidate:

  • Experience: 10+ years in Java development with significant, demonstrable experience in Spring Boot and Microservices architecture — not just familiarity, but production ownership.
  • Azure Integration: Proven experience building applications that consume Azure-native services, including Azure Key Vault for secrets, Azure Storage API, and Azure Service Bus for event-driven messaging.
  • DevOps Mindset: Solid understanding of the full CI/CD lifecycle; comfortable reading and contributing to Dockerfiles and GitHub Actions YAML workflows — not as a DevOps engineer, but as a developer who understands the pipeline their code flows through.
  • API Mastery: Deep expertise in RESTful API design principles, OAuth2 authentication flows (including FusionAuth integration), and DMARC-compliant transactional email logic via SendGrid.
  • Testing Discipline: A strong, non-negotiable focus on automated Unit and Integration testing — with the ability to define testing standards that the wider team can adopt and maintain consistently.
  • Education: Bachelor's or Master's degree in Computer Science, Software Engineering, or equivalent experience. Relevant Microsoft Azure developer certifications are advantageous.

Benefits:

  • Competitive salary
  • Pension
  • 22 days annual leave, plus bank holidays
  • Onsite parking
  • Life assurance

We understand that no applicant ever ticks every box so please do consider applying should some or most of the above apply.  Bestway Group is an equal opportunity employer and we value diversity and inclusion. We welcome people of different nationalities, backgrounds, experiences, abilities, and perspectives. We want strong, and diverse teams built from talented individuals with different backgrounds identities and experiences.

If this is of interest to you and you would like to learn more, please do get in touch, we are looking forward to hearing from you.

Modernization Engineer Lead

Park Royal, Brent, Greater London, United Kingdom

NW10 7BW

Permanent - Full-time
Posted 3 days ago
Closing date: 20/05/2026
Job reference: GW1543893ParMEL